What it does
Revival Face is a comprehensive solution for patients with facial paralysis that integrates wearable monitoring hardware and interactive software systems to help patients with facial paralysis better monitor themselves and perform muscle exercises.

How it works
In order to solve the problem of independent rehabilitation exercise for facial paralysis patients at home, I designed a wearable flexible electronic patch to collect electrical data of facial muscles, and help patients to carry out specific auxiliary massage on the lesion area through vibration. At the same time, based on mirror movement therapy. Using unity's facial motion capture technology, the mobile phone camera captures the patient's facial movements and visualises them into the face model of the software platform, helping the patient to better perceive the degree of movement of their facial muscles.
Design process
In order to design a product that can monitor facial muscles, I first tried to use basic Arduino to make a prototype. During the test, I found that there were too many lines and it was difficult to achieve lightweight. So later I tried to shrink the circuit board and make a silicone film as a base. I used glue to stick the tiny circuit board prototype that can achieve Bluetooth transmission to the silicone film. However, during the test, I found that due to the weight of the circuit board and the hardness of the material, the prototype was difficult to fit the human face and was easy to fall off the face. So I finally used flexible electronics to make a prototype, which can be quickly connected to the electrode patch through a metal buckle, and the electrode patch is tightly adhered to the human skin.

Future plans
Continue to improve prototype testing and realize wireless Bluetooth signal transmission. Rely on the Unity platform to develop interactive games and software mechanisms for patients with facial paralysis, and motivate them to continue to exercise their facial muscles in an entertaining way.
